Irish Loans Act, 1880

Explanation of s. 14 of 43 & 44 Vict. c. 14. as to loans to Harbour Commissioners.

3. For the purpose of enabling a loan to be made under the said section thirteen to Harbour Commissioners, a guarantee may be granted under section fourteen of the Relief of Distress (Ireland) Amendment Act, 1880, and that Act shall have effect as if Harbour Commissioners were mentioned in section fourteen thereof after trustees of any canal or river navigation.

Provided that the presentment sessions held next after every spring assizes for the county of Wicklow, in and for each barony of that county, guaranteeing any loan under the Relief of Distress (Ireland) Amendment Act, 1880, for making, maintaining, or improving the Harbour of Wicklow, pursuant to the Acts in that behalf, may, until such loan shall be repaid, elect one justice, by ballot, from among the justices, and one cesspayer, by ballot, from among the associated cesspayers constituting such sessions, and every justice and cesspayer so elected shall, until the end of the presentment sessions held in and for the same barony next after the then ensuing spring assizes for the said county, be associated with and become a commissioner as if appointed pursuant to the said Acts for the purposes, and with the same estate, rights, powers, privileges, and authorities, as if so appointed; and until such loan shall be repaid the number of commissioners for the purposes of the said Acts shall not be restricted to twelve: Provided, that if during his year of office such justice or cesspayer shall die, resign, or be incapable of acting as such commissioner, then and so often the other commissioners shall, from amongst the justices or associated cesspayers, as the case may be, who constituted the then last presentment sessions in and for such barony, appoint by ballot some other justice or cesspayer as a new commissioner in the place of such deceased, resigned, or incapable commissioner, all whose estate, rights, powers, privileges, and authorities as such commissioner shall vest in such new commissioner on his appointment as aforesaid.
